Solana Social Explorer and Blockchain Trends

This episode introduces Solana Social Explorer (SSE), a tool that uses social blockchain data to optimize trading decisions. With its upcoming LBank listing on February 5, 2025, we discuss its potential, from trading insights and market excitement to risks like centralization and meme coin volatility. We also examine how social media influences blockchain engagement and trading behaviors.

Exactly. But here's the flip side. The holder concentration is—well, let’s just say it’s a bit lopsided. As of today, February 5th, 2025- The top 10 wallets own about 35% of the total supply, with the top 3 wallets controlling over a million in SSE each. That’s, uh, a bit heavier than we'd like to see for a top trending token.

Bobby the Brit

Wait, what? 35 percent? That’s still a bit more than some investors would like to see. We'd typically want to see closer to 80 or 90% availability left in the supply to balance out the decentralization on this one. At 35%, you have to look at the dev holdings and the insider factors.

Eddie Spaghetti

Pretty much. And when you’ve got that kind of setup, it raises some big questions about potential manipulation. Those holders could, you know, dump their supply whenever they want and cause some significant price swings.
